Использование портов приложениями для мобильных устройств
Обновлен: Ноябрь 2007
При настройке брандмауэра разрешите следующие порты:
Номер порта |
Ключевое слово |
---|---|
80 |
HTTP |
443 |
HTTPS |
42424 |
Сервер состояний ASP.NET (если используется) |
Служба состояний ASP.NET
Если вашему приложению для мобильных устройств требуется сервер состояний ASP.NET, настройте его следующим образом:
Убедитесь, что на удаленном компьютере запущена служба хранения состояния ASP.NET, сохраняющая сведения о состоянии сеанса. Эта служба устанавливается с ASP.NET и Visual Studio в следующее расположение:
systemroot\Microsoft.NET\Framework\versionNumber\aspnet_state.exe
В файле Web.config для приложения измените элемент sessionState следующим образом:
Установите для параметра mode значение "StateServer".
Установите для параметра stateConnectionString следующее значение:
stateConnectionString="tcpip=<computer_name>:42424"
Состояние представления и безопасность приложений для мобильных устройств
Если в состояние представления будет включена важная информация, защитите соединение. Дополнительные сведения см. в разделе Защита приложений.
См. также
Основные понятия
Разработка безопасных страниц веб-форм для мобильных устройств
Общие сведения о конфигурационном ASP.NET
Общие сведения о состоянии сеанса ASP.NET
Ссылки
Элемент sessionState (схема параметров ASP.NET)